Back Workout

An often overlooked area of the body, in regards to physical fitness, is the back. We spend our exercises concentrating on areas like our abs, arms, or legs, and never work on our back. This can cause a lot of health problems. A strong back can definitely affect health for the better. An adequate back workout will tone up not just one area of the back, but the entire thing. There are a lot of muscles in the back that back workouts can improve. People shouldn’t do just lower back workouts. Although they will be better off than they were, this still isn’t good. Strength training workouts for a back should cover all areas. There are many different types of back work outs that anyone can do.

As mentioned before, a lower back workout shouldn’t be the only thing being done. There are many different areas that need the attention received from a quality back workout routine. A good back workout strength training routine can drastically improve your health. A strong back can improve posture and prevent aches and pains. A strong back can also help with lifting heavy objects. When someone uses their back, they usually use all of the back muscles, proving that all of them should be exercised. A big back workout will do this. Women’s back workouts are usually very different from men’s. Most men want to do a workout for wide shoulders and back. Women work out the back to strengthen muscles while avoiding bulking up. This way they keep their feminine figure.

Most back workouts involve a lot of bending. Abdominal workouts often help with lower and middle back muscles. Shoulder presses and bench presses help workout the middle and upper back. For an explosive back workout, use these types of exercises. Not only will you see results in your back, but in your abdominals, shoulders, and chest as well.
